The 3 months correlation between Aster and KNR is 0.82. Overlapping area represents the amount of risk that can be diversified away by holding Aster DM Healthcare and KNR Constructions Limited in the same portfolio, assuming nothing else is changed. The correlation between historical prices or returns on KNR Constructions and Aster DM is a relative statistical measure of the degree to which these equity instruments tend to move together. The correlation coefficient measures the extent to which returns on Aster DM Healthcare are associated (or correlated) with KNR Constructions. Values of the correlation coefficient range from -1 to +1, where. The correlation of zero (0) is possible when the price movement of KNR Constructions has no effect on the direction of Aster DM i.e., Aster DM and KNR Constructions go up and down completely randomly.

Pair Trading with Aster DM and KNR Constructions

The main advantage of trading using opposite Aster DM and KNR Constructions posit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Aster DM position performs unexpectedly, KNR Constructions can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in KNR Constructions will offset losses from the drop in KNR Constructions' long position.
The idea behind Aster DM Healthcare and KNR Constructions Limited p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side). This can be achieved by designing a pairs trade with two highly correlated stocks or equities that operate in a similar space or sector, making it possible to obtain profits through simple and relatively low-risk investment.
